Send us a textIf you’re deciding between a laser printer or an inkjet printer then here are some brief tips. Laser printers may cost slightly more on average but are the better choice for most people due to their low cost per page, particularly if you print mostly in black and white and at higher volumes.However, if you’re a photographer or looking for a printer to give you photolike, color-rich prints, you don’t print much (also remember that the ink cartridge will dry up if you don’t use it enough), you want to print on unusual paper/material, or simply don’t have the space for a laser printer, an inkjet is a way to go. Buying online requires you to read through the specifications to ensure the printer is compatible with the computer you have and also its networking capabilities via wired or wi-fi.
